Hi Guys,

Anybody upgraded head lamps? if yes please update information.
I was searching for good HIDs and found that most people either go for Philips or Xenon kit. the philips one starts at around 6k(price) ( for 4000k) and you can get a decent one installed for 8-9k where as xenon costs much more , a good kit will cost you some 14-20k.
IMO if you are a fan of Bluish White light then you can go for normal bulbs available in cool daylight colour option ( for 1-2k) [clap] (economical) also if the car is not made for HIDs then there are constraints associated with installation like one i came to know was that many people complain about light not falling correctly on roads (settings issue)
and before making any changes make sure it will not break warranty.

Hiii guys,
Finally took the delivery of my Unicorn (White XT QJD) on 24th [:D]

Here is a quick update !!
Since 24th was not a working day for Concorde, I finished all the paperwork on the 23rd evening and just took the delivery on 24th. I was very particular about date and time.
Hence, had to just give the gate pass to the security and then drove off. Sadly no delivery photos.

So coming to the driving experience !!!

Vola !!!!! i definitely am happy about my decision.The engine is very smooth and love the torque. Have driven about 250 KMs both in city as well as highway and these are my observation. (Since it is in runnin not reved above 2500- 2800 RPM)

1. Cold start, diesel clutter is evident, but not annoying.
2. Riding in city is a breeze with ample of torque, you dont even have to touch the Acc pedal sometimes.
3. The engine is very spritely after 1800-1900 RPM.
4. Suspension is very well adjusted . I would say perfect blend of ride & handling for normal use.
5. Now, for the highway. Never crossed 80 (According to manual), but the car is very planted and Engine really not audible with the system on. I loved the refinement.
6. The lane changeover feature is very handy in the highway, but could have been 6-8 blinks instead of 4.
7. Had been to DD hills, was easily able to tackle the gradient in 3rd and even 4th .
8. And coming to main point, Kitna deta hai ????[roll]
My MID pointed out max of 21(Without AC) & 19 (With AC) for the overall trip. Sounds really good after driving my Ford Ikon.

Now few negatives that i have noticed.

1. As already pointed out by a fellow TAI an, steering is slightly tilted to right from the dead center in my car.
2. Noticed a slight wobbling in the front right wheel, when I brake and accelerate (Will have to check this !!)
3. Fuel lid is not completely flushed to the body (Already mentioned during PDI)
4. Seriously missed the bottle holders.

Apart from this , ALL IS WELL !!!!
